- Arvand NJun 01, 2022 · 3 years agoWhen it comes to the profitability of mining cryptocurrencies, the difficulty level is a key factor to consider. The difficulty level is adjusted regularly to ensure that new blocks are added to the blockchain at a consistent rate. As more miners join the network, the difficulty level increases to maintain this rate. This means that as the difficulty level rises, miners need to invest in more powerful hardware and consume more electricity to keep up. This can significantly impact profitability, as the cost of mining increases while the potential rewards remain the same. Miners need to constantly evaluate the difficulty level and make strategic decisions to optimize their profitability.
